Why are you using fahu recovery wheel?

The basic idea of using FAHU (Fresh Air Handling Unit) recovery wheel is to utilize & recover the maximum amount of cooling that is expelled through the exhaust air. This addresses less wastage of cooling energy & reduces the input electrical power to a significant number; that could have been consumed in cooling/heating the fresh air being induced at ambient condition.

FAHU(Fresh Air Handling Units): As the name suggests, these units are associated with fresh air.

 

According to the facilities, the amount of fresh air required is determined, In hospitals(Operation Theater) the amount of fresh air required is maximum. In hot weather areas the surrounding air temperature is too high something in the range of 40-48 degree Celsius, So it requires more effort to condition the hot air. 

Recovery wheel in FAHU utilizes the cold return air coming from the conditioned space to cool or lower down the temperature of incoming fresh air. Recovery wheel transfer heat from fresh air to return air in order to lower down the temperature of fresh air. This process increases the efficiency of the system.

The exhaust air drawn by the FAHU from toilets and kitchens enters the heat recovery component of FAHU and then discharged to atmosphere.

This creates a negative pressure in toilets and kitchens, thus the FAHU sucks cool air from conditioned space.

The cool exhaust air's heat energy before being discharged to atmosphere is saved by the heat recovery component of FAHU. The devices are of various types that are heat recovery wheel, heat recovery plate, and heat pipe. The function of this recovery devices is to absorb heat energy from exiting exhaust air (low temp)and transfer it to the incoming fresh air (high temp)of FAHU.

Thus saves some energy.

The rating parameters of all the components of FAHU shall be calculated by cooling load design

Recovery wheel is used to conserve energy. Since exhaust air from toilets are near 24-25 Deg for example and fresh air is 38-40 Deg.

due to recovery wheel the air temperature of fresh fall down to 32 and exhaust air to 31 so FAHU has to do less cooling to fresh air at lower temperature.

Please note that fresh air is not mixed with exhaust air in FAHU.
